Africana, since you're so into your on2 you might find a UK congress a bit limiting. I'm not saying we don't dance on2 here, and there are some decent on 2 dancers but they're in the tiny minority. The UK scene is almost totally on1.
 
Sorry to contradict you Prae, but there are usually a lot of workshops aimed at On 2 dancers at the congress with some great teachers such as Hacha y Machete, Frankie Martinez and Juan Matos and they are always packed out.

There's also a healthy contingent of extremely good On 2 dancers at the congress as well.

Add to that that most of the performances and shows are On 2 and I'd have to say that On 2 is very well represented at the UK congress.

I'd agree that most of the classes in the UK are taught On 1, but to say that On 2 dancers are a "tiny minority" is quite a misconception.
